Do Liquor, Beer and Wine Have Gluten? – A Guideline of Tips and Alternatives

If you've got any sort of gluten intolerance, you could possibly be stressed about just how your drinking may be altered. Every body loves to relax with a nice beverage each and every once and awhile, but fear of gluten content may perhaps have you turning your head at an alcoholic beverage. Any distilled alcoholic cocktails are gluten free, however you'll find others out there at the same time. You can just verify the substances on the drink to determine if it has gluten or not, but for a quick reference, the beverages listed below have been tested to contain no gluten at all.

There is good news! There happen to be 2 classics in the shot community which have proven to be perfectly fine to drink. Vodka and Tequila. When you plan on chasing them by using some other variety of alcohol, make sure that it too is gluten free. Rum is yet another gluten free classic, as well as certain forms of whiskey. In case you happen to be a enthusiast of gin, you ought to be just good with making it your alcohol beverage of choice. Mead can be a drink prepared from honey by way of a distillation process, and it too is perfectly risk-free for a gluten free life.

Two more favorites on the safe list are champagne and sherry for those of us that are aficionados. The same could be said for brandy, a favorite for many nautical buffs. Gluten intolerant sufferers are also free from danger with pretty much any kind of wine as well as a number of wine coolers like Boones. With the coolers, nonetheless, you have to make sure that you do not consume any malt drinks because those do include gluten. Check over the container diligently. You possibly can also consume cider, grappa, and kahlua should you desire to.Wood Chuck is an apple cider favorite of mine that is definitely organically gluten free.

For mixed drink lovers, a martini might possibly be fine if it is made with the proper ingredients. Club Extra Dry martinis and Club Vodka martinis work just fine. Should you can’t get enough of the margaritas, Jose Cuervo and Mr. & Ms. T have both been accepted for usage. Many cooking alcohols give good results as well, but you do need to examine the contents to be certain. Ouzo and kirshwasser are also okay for a gluten free diet program, along with cognac and Armagnac. In short, you can consume alcohol if you have a sensitivity to gluten. You merely need to be mindful about just what kind of alcohol it is. Gluten Free Beer is tricky to come by, specifically in dining places. Alcohol and wine might provide you more options.
